Conversion Table

In a RGB color space, hex #4c6a92 is made of 23% red, 32% green and 45% blue. In a HSL mode Riverside has a hue angle of 214.29°, a saturation of 31.53% and a lightness of 43.53%. In a CMYK space (used in printing only), hex #4c6a92 is made of 27.45% cyan, 15.68%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.75% black ink.

HEX #4c6a92
RGB Decimal rgb(76,106,146)
RGB Percentage 23%, 32%, 45%
CMYK 27.45, 15.68, 0, 42.75
HSL hsl(214.29,31.53%,43.53%)
HSV (or HSB) hsv(214.29,47.95%,57.25%)
CIE-LAB lab(44.1178,0.6018,-25.2919)
XYZ xyz(13.3228,13.9199,29.1787)
